Output 64c4196c72872a585af0f1ea4370af708c938c5105132f41636cb348c05cb02a: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 031c7128d6e9fa2e23e13fc949f357b97de4427d OP_EQUAL
address
31yU2JhxAUnw6hyi1vwsvtDPrAuSfiqVby
transaction
64c4196c72872a585af0f1ea4370af708c938c5105132f41636cb348c05cb02a
spent
true